Request to backport jmtpfs, libmtp9, kio-mtp
Hello,
to add reasonable MTP support to wheezy the mentioned packages might be
backported. All three are in SID and compile without any problem (amd64) to
working binaries in wheezy. The packages can be backported independently. When
testing I found everything working as expected.
jmtpfs (the debian version 5.1 is almost identical to 4.0) works but is not
100% bullet proof (this is a known problem and has been discussed at various
sites). At least it is a minimal solution for the command line. When used from
KDE/dolphin jmtpfs mounts sometimes "hang". But this is also device dependent.
libmtp9 from sid might improve this a bit. Anyhow it adds the udev support for
many devices. So it should also be backported.
Finally kio-mtp will make some KDE users happy. My Android "Sony Experia Go"
and "ASUS TF300" got detected by kde and the mtp kio slave was working fine
[it always copies files, e.g. it does not work "in-place"].
